Filing History
IRS 990 filing history for Reef Ball Foundation Inc showing financial trends over 13 years of public records:
Over 13 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Reef Ball Foundation Inc's revenue has declined by 31%, moving from $383K to $264K. Total assets increased by 262.9% over the same period, from $65K to $236K. Total functional expenses fell by 6%, from $380K to $357K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Reef Ball Foundation Inc reported a deficit of $93K, with expenses exceeding revenue. The organization holds $5K in liabilities against $236K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 2.1%), resulting in net assets of $231K.
